“intelligent Read Across (iRA)”- A tool for read-across-based toxicity prediction of nanoparticles
The rapid advancement of nanotechnology has enabled the use of nanoparticles (NPs) in various applications, such as medicine, electrochemical sensors, and cosmetics, due to their unique physical and chemical properties.
